The Need for Modernization

Over the years, Ford’s transmission manufacturing plants have seen countless modifications and improvements. However, with these changes, the original engineering plans have become increasingly outdated. The challenge lies in bridging the gap between what exists in reality and the outdated blueprints. Ford’s solution? Deploy two nimble Spot robots to accurately and quickly map their facilities, thereby updating their engineering plans.

Spot: The High-Tech Solution

Weighing in at approximately 70 lbs each, these robotic canines come equipped with laser scanning and imaging technologies that can efficiently produce accurate and detailed maps of complex manufacturing environments. Here’s what makes the Spot robots so valuable:

  • Efficiency: The robots can autonomously rove and scan in real-time, dramatically reducing the hours typically required to set up and manually collect data.
  • Enhanced Data Collection: Equipped with five cameras and laser scanners, Spot robots can synthesize data to provide a more comprehensive overview of facilities.
  • Accessibility: Their small size enables them to access areas often difficult for humans to reach, ensuring no corner is left uncathed.

Time Savings and Practical Applications

Ford is optimistic about the time-saving potential of using Spot robots. Traditional mapping procedures involve setting up laser scanners at various points, capturing data manually, and moving from one location to another. In comparison, Spot can significantly cut down that time by as much as 50%. A process that previously spanned days can now be accomplished in a fraction of that time, allowing engineers to focus on retooling and modernizing operations instead of gathering basic data.

A Pilot Program with Possible Expansion

This initiative constitutes a pilot program whereby Ford is leasing two Spot robots from Boston Dynamics. Should this testing phase prove successful, it might pave the way not only for broader implementation across other facilities but also pave the way for further advancements in automated solutions within the automotive industry.
